    I came across a few Defenders with this unit fitted. The unit is a plug in unit. It goes between your ECM and injectors and basically ammends the injector pulse to increase the amount of fuel.
    Under full load the vehicles went like rockets but with heeeeps of black smoke coming out of the exhaust. The other thing I didn't like about it was the fact that the plug in unit works like an on and off switch. Depending on thottle angle and engine speed the unit kicks in or out which made it really uncomftable to drive because it kicked in and out at about 60km/h. That means when you drive normally the vehicle starts to jerk and surge. Because the unit is external it does not have the ability to calculate engine load and speed ect. and therefor give you a smooth acceleration like a chip upgrade does.
